MATTER OF MARRIAGE OF GRAFF

No. D8204-68261; CA A28536.

691 P.2d 520 (1984)

71 Or.App. 194

In the matter of the Marriage of Linda Jean GRAFF, Respondent-Cross-Appellant, AND Marc Delavan Graff, Appellant-Cross-Respondent.

Court of Appeals of Oregon.

Decided November 28, 1984.


Attorney(s) appearing for the Case

Steven M. Rose, Portland, argued the cause for appellant-cross-respondent. With him on the brief was Rose & Senders, Portland.

Cynthia Cumfer, Portland, argued the cause and filed the brief for respondent-cross-appellant.

Before BUTTLER, P.J., and WARREN and ROSSMAN, JJ.


BUTTLER, Presiding Judge.

Husband appeals the property division portion of the decree of dissolution, contending that the income from a testamentary trust established by his mother should have been awarded to him as his sole and separate property. On cross-appeal, wife argues that she is entitled to a greater share of the trust and that the court erred in the valuation of the marital real property. We reverse on the appeal...
